The three things that i look for in a pixie cut before i decide to buy it are these measurements i pay attention to these pixie cut measurements more than any other kind of style. The first thing i look at is the nape. I can do a 1.75 inch nape if it's a john renault cap, because i know they fit me very well. They fit right underneath the occipital bone. So it's a true 1.75. I do shave my neck on the daily, so i know that this will be satisfactory to me in terms of covering up my natural hairline in the back and then the crown measurement. The crown is really what's going to tell you what kind of profile this wig is going to have. So if you have at least a three and a half to four inch crown, you know you're going to get a little bit of lift on the crown just directly behind the crown to give it a nice profile. I really like a cute profile on a pixie style if they get much shorter than that. I know it's going to give me more of a flat look in the back and that's really not my taste and preference, and the third thing is - and this isn't a deal breaker for me, but i really like to have some fringe like i said it gives Me a lot of versatility when it comes to styling a pixie cut. You just can do so much. You can do just as much with a pixie with fringe. As you can a long piece, you can't have a ponytail, obviously, but there's a lot. You can do with the front just to kind of class. It up dress it up just for any kind of occasion or mood if i had to name a favorite short pixie style for this season. It would be this one. I just reviewed this one back in the winter. This is ready for takeoff by raquel welch, who doesn't love a completely hand-tied cap in these beautiful, versatile fibers. This is in the color rl1723ss shaded ice, latte macchiato, but the layers are exquisite. I have not found anything like it before and, of course, the lace and the monofilament and the mesh base really really set off this wig as something that is sort of one of a kind. What i love about it is obviously the cap features and also these fibers are extremely impressionable. They kind of just stay where you put them. This is the heat friendly fiber by raquel welch, there's a little bit of texture to it. This one also has a little bit longer measurement, so if you uh need a little bit of a longer nape, this one has a three inch nape, really nice coverage in the back, and then it features the six and a half inch fringe at the front, which I love this can just be swept off of the face and if you've caught my review on this style, i go through a lot of different, unique styling options for this one, all of them so much fun, but it can go from chic evening. Look to something more casual, but it's just perfect for the upcoming short pixie season. So the last one that i'm showing you today, um i'm just putting in with this grouping of pixie cuts, even though the fringe is pretty long on this piece, it's really short in the back, i always enjoy wearing it, particularly in the summer summertime. This is ignite by jon renau. It'S a cut in the color palm springs blonde fs, 17. 101. S18. I think - and it's just a very cool blonde. It'S very light it's perfect for summer and i catch myself reaching for this style a lot and there's a lot. We can do, let's see how it stacks up, uh to my uh tastes and preferences. So we do have a nice crown of five and a half inches here. There'S a big beveling effect on this style, a very high profile in the back that tapers down into about a two and a half inch nape beautiful, then the front. There'S an eight and a half inch french piece, and this wig does take a little bit of training to keep it out of the face. I just work it with the heat from my hands. I direction the root into the direction that i want it to go in and just keep repetitively moving it there there's so much. You can do to bring it away from the face and really play with that fringe. You can tuck the fringe. This is a lace, front, open top sides and back there's a lot of permatease on ignite, and you can really work that to your advantage.
